computer monitor? You would have to find the red, green, and blue points on the DVD player motherboard, if they are even there, as well as sync. Then, you'd have to convert the sync frequency to one the monitor can handle. In other words, you can't

Well, it's not cheap (or space conservative), but there are component to VGA convertors that you could use. Why don't you just get a DVD drive? They're dirt cheap now that people have dual-layer burners.
